titleOfInvention |
Mixtures and methods for the induction of resistance in plants |
abstract |
Mixtures are described comprising two or more compounds selected from at least two of the following groups: i) salicylic acid and/or its functional analogous products (ESA), ii) promoting compounds (PRO) and iii) modulating compounds (MOD), and their use for stimulating the natural defence systems of plants and for inducing resistance in plants. The use is also described, of two or more compounds selected from at least two of the following groups: one or more compounds belonging to the ESA group and/or one or more compounds belonging to the PRO group and/or one or more compounds belonging to the MOD group, individually adopted by means of application programs which envisage alternating application, to stimulate the natural defence systems of plants and inducing resistance in plants. |
